Today in my design class our final pieces for our current project was due. As I stated in my previous post, we had to design around the word "Justice".

I began thinking of different things associated with justice and decided to go on the environmental justice route. I had to narrow my thoughts down and focused on air pollution. This made me think of United States and how much CO2 it emits into the air. Then I did a bit of research and found that China produces the world's most CO2 emission at 22% while United States came in second with 20%.



I focused on the shape of the world while incorporating the shape of a factory/ smoke stack at the top polluting the air with smoke. To make things more interesting, I made China and US the biggest and in red to draw attention to that they are the leaders in air pollution. To finish off the touch I added the drips as if the earth is melting due to pollution and global warming. There are also grid lines like longitude and latitude but you can't see it from here.
